An ideal cold air-standard Brayton cycle engine operates with air entering the compressor at 27 C. The pressure ratio is 6, and air leaves the combustion chamber at 1100 K. Determine the following:

i) The compressor work input (kJ/kg)

ii) The turbine work output (kJ/kg)

iii) The cycle thermal efficiency

iv) The cycle thermal efficiency if an ideal regenerator is employed
